+* MTD SPI driver for Microchip 23K256 (and similar) serial SRAM
+
+Required properties:
+- #address-cells, #size-cells : Must be present if the device has sub-nodes
+  representing partitions.
+- compatible : Must be "microchip,mchp23k256"
+- reg : Chip-Select number
+- spi-max-frequency : Maximum frequency of the SPI bus the chip can operate at
+
+Example:
+
+	spi-sram@0 {
+		#address-cells = <1>;
+		#size-cells = <1>;
+		compatible = "microchip,mchp23k256";
+		reg = <0>;
+		spi-max-frequency = <20000000>;
+	};
